Battlehawks Home Schedule Dates Possibly Leaked

The St. Louis Battlehawks played 2020 and 2023 in XFL, but will play in the UFL this season.

ST. LOUIS, MO — Spring football fans were excited by the news that the XFL and USFL would merge and form the new United Football League for 2024.

That excitement grew even more when it was announced that the St. Louis Battlehawks would be one of the teams brought back to play this season.

The league just completed its Dispersal and Super Dispersal Drafts, as teams build their rosters for 2024.

Now, fans are waiting to find out what the season schedule will look like and when the Battlehawks might be hosting their home games this year.

That news might have been leaked out recently when Broadway Battlehawks, a company that sells tailgate and parking passes near the Dome at America’s Center for St. Louis Battlehawks home games released info about when those dates might be.

Each team in the UFL will play 10 games in 2024 — five at home and five on the road — and according to Broadway Battlehawks, the dates available for St. Louis Battlehawks home tailgating and parking passes are April 6, April 13, May 4, May 18, and June 1.

A quick check of the Dome at America’s Center events schedule shows those dates are all open, and would be perfect choices for Battlehawks home games.

The UFL has not revealed the official schedule yet, but it is known the season opener will be on March 30, when the two defending league champions — the Arlington Renegades (XFL) and Birmingham Stallions (USFL) — will meet.

The XFL and USFL played separate, partially overlapping schedules in 2023. The leagues announced an intent to merge on Sept. 28 and received approval from federal regulators Nov. 30. The XFL had previously discussed a partnership with the Canadian Football League in 2021, but negotiations did not lead to an agreement.
